BOWLING TOURNAMENT
SECOND DAY'S PLAY*
(By Telegraph—Pi-ess Association.)'
WELLINGTON, Last Night. _ Tlie .'NartQiea-n' Bowling, Association's tournament was continued' today, in showery weather. The fourth., iiif'th ancl sixth .rounds were played. The leading teamis in tie different sections are as follows:
Section A.— .Gordon (St. John's),; 6 wins, 0 losses. ; Section B.— Bell (Wellington).' 6* 0. 'Section . C.— Ballinger (Wellington), 6, 0. Section D.— Prince (Newtown), McGregor (Carterton)., each 5, 1.. Section E.—- Siill (Wellington), Muiniro (Thorndon), Qbegwrn (SydenGiam), Mason (Pthama), Hemingway, (Victoria), McLeod (Ponsonby), each 4, 2. \ . Section F. Saywelli (Feilding), 6, 0. . Section G.— Sievwa-iglit (Wellington), McDougall (Christchurch), Norwood (Victoria), each 5, 1. Section H.— Lock (Te Hhvi), 6, 0. Section J.—Craig (Gisborne), 6, o.' . Section K.— Bracken ridge (Newtown), 5, 1.
